
As the Opposition announced the name of its new alliance I.N.D.I.A, Assam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ma responded by saying that the BJP is standing for Bharat, and the British had named the country India. Sarma then became the first BJP leader to change his Twitter bio to reflect this line of attack: from “Chief Minister of Assam, India” to “Chief Minister of Assam, BHARAT”.
‘Modest’ Minister
While Venkaiah Naidu, who was the Union Housing and Urban Affairs Minister before being elected as the country’s Vice President, was known for coining acronyms and catchy names for government policies and schemes, the incumbent, Hardeep Puri, on Tuesday chose to be “modest” when speaking of the urban sector. Puri, speaking at an event, said Naidu used a “somewhat more grand term” — “urban renaissance” — to describe the changing scene in cities. But “being a more modest person, I choose to call it urban rejuvenation because we are still in the world of facts and figures…”
On Big Stage
After holding an extensive meeting with representatives from leading OTT platforms on content regulation and other issues, Information and Broadcasting Minister Anurag Thakur also announced the institution of the Best Web Series Award, to be presented for the first time at IFFI-Goa this year. Only original content available in Indian languages qualifies for the award.
